Question MediaClog and SC Spotlight Series #8119 - Favorite Pop Duets

So, I now have successfully backed up all but one of my karaoke CDs, using various methods for the multisession CDs. Of course, the one disc I can't back up is labeled as using MediaClog.

The disc is Sound Choice Spotlight Series #8119 (Favorite Pop Duets), and I'm wondering if any of you have successfully backed this up?

The collection is my family's personal collection, and we often sing karaoke at our dock, which is over the bayou. You can understand our reluctance to use original CDs on the dock... It is just too easy for a CD to be dropped through the boards of the dock, or roll off the dock into the bayou.

Anyway, we currently only use this one in the house, but in the warmer months, it's much more fun to do it outside....

This particular CD fails on the read of even the first track when using Microstudio's Import Track function (although this trick worked for all but one of my multisession CDs.) I tried DiscJuggler (which worked for that one multisession CD), but it didn't work on the MediaClog CD. I also tried CloneCD, which reported success in the burn, but when you play the resulting CD in a karaoke player, you have no video, only audio.


Any ideas? If y'all have successfully made a back-up copy of Sound Choice #8119, I would really appreciate any tips on how you did it...

At one point, Sound Choice was required to replace any MediaCloq CD with an available non-MediaCloq CD. As long as the CD is still "in-print" and they have discs available, all you pay is shipping I believe... contact Sound Choice and they should be able to tell you if they can exchange it.
